A case of Loffler′s endocarditis diagnosed by echocardiography

Abstract:

Objective

To explore the echocardiographic features of Loffler′s endocarditis.

Methods

A retrospective analysis was conducted on the clinical data, laboratory tests, ultrasound examinations and diagnosis and treatment course of a patient with Loffler′s endocarditis admitted to the Department of Cardiology of Air Force Medical Center on October 18, 2023. The echocardiographic features were summarized in combination with the literature.

Results

The patient was a 25-year-old male, who suffered cardiac involvement due to severe eosinophilia. Echocardiography showed significant thickening of the endocardium and reduced ventricular heart cavity size. Myocardial contrast echocardiography showed visible blood flow distribution within the thickened endocardium. Enhanced magnetic resonance imaging of the heart indicated an enlarged right atrium, thickened endocardium of the right ventricle with extensive delayed enhancement. After myocardial biopsy, Loffler′s endocarditis was diagnosed. The patient responded well after immunosuppressive therapy. Ultrasound showed that the degree of endocardial thickening gradually decreased and improved.

Conclusion

Echocardiography serves as the preferred imaging method for the clinical diagnosis and for evaluating the therapeutic efficacy in patients with Loffler′s endocarditis.
